All Things New

The end of a year has always been the perfect time to reflect on the past and prepare for the future. And with the coming of a new year, resolutions have become quite popular. Some resolutions are to eat healthier, work out more, save money, spend less, etc. But, as many of us have experienced on a personal level, these are some of the most commonly broken resolutions.

So, in 2021, what if, in addition to showing care for our physical bodies, we also focused on resolutions that would have a long-term spiritual effect? Or, what if we made resolutions based on the conviction of the Holy Spirit rather than popular culture?
